当前位置: 首页 > news >正文

寿光网站制作网站建设的方法和技术

寿光网站制作,网站建设的方法和技术,关于政协 网站建设,wordpress网站好慢前言#xff1a; Docker网络与存储的作用是实现容器之间的通信和数据持久化#xff0c;以便有效地部署、扩展和管理容器化应用程序。 文章目录 Docker网络桥接网络容器之间的通信 覆盖网络创建一个覆盖网络 Docker存储卷 总结 Docker网络 Docker网络是在容器之间提供通信的机…前言 Docker网络与存储的作用是实现容器之间的通信和数据持久化以便有效地部署、扩展和管理容器化应用程序。 文章目录 Docker网络桥接网络容器之间的通信 覆盖网络创建一个覆盖网络 Docker存储卷 总结 Docker网络 Docker网络是在容器之间提供通信的机制允许容器之间以及容器与主机之间进行通信。Docker支持多种网络模式其中常用的包括桥接网络和覆盖网络。下面我将详细讲解这两种网络模式。 桥接网络 桥接网络是Docker默认创建的网络模式。每当创建一个容器时Docker会自动在主机上创建一个虚拟网桥容器将连接到这个网桥从而能够与其他连接到同一网桥的容器和主机进行通信。桥接网络的特点是容器之间可以相互访问而且容器与主机之间也可以相互通信。 创建一个桥接网络 docker network create my_bridge_network运行容器并连接到桥接网络 docker run -d --name container1 --network my_bridge_network nginx运行另一个容器并将其连接到my_bridge_network网络 docker run -d --name container2 --network my_bridge_network nginx容器之间的通信 在上面的例子中两个容器container1和container2都连接到了my_bridge_network网络。它们可以通过容器名称进行相互通信 # 在container1中ping container2 docker exec container1 ping container2# 在container2中ping container1 docker exec container2 ping container1容器与主机之间的通信 容器与主机之间的通信是通过桥接网络实现的因此容器可以访问主机的服务或端口 # 在容器中访问主机上的80端口假设主机上有运行的Web服务 docker exec container1 curl http://host_ip_address:80覆盖网络 覆盖网络是用于连接多个Docker主机上的容器的网络模式。它允许在不同主机上运行的容器之间建立安全的通信通道从而实现跨主机的容器互连。覆盖网络通常与Docker Swarm一起使用以实现分布式应用程序的容器编排。 创建一个覆盖网络 确保Docker主机已经加入了Docker Swarm如果没有请运行以下命令初始化一个Swarm docker swarm init然后创建一个覆盖网络 docker network create --driver overlay my_overlay_network在Docker Swarm中运行服务并连接到覆盖网络 # 在Docker Swarm中运行一个服务并将其连接到my_overlay_network网络 docker service create --name web_server --network my_overlay_network --replicas 3 -p 80:80 nginx容器之间的跨主机通信 # 在一个容器中ping另一个容器它们可能运行在不同的Docker主机上 docker exec -it container_id_1 ping container_id_2Docker存储卷 Docker存储卷是一种用于持久化数据的特殊文件或目录它可以在容器之间共享数据也可以与主机共享数据。存储卷提供了更持久的存储解决方案因为容器被删除后存储卷中的数据仍然保留可以被其他容器继续使用。 创建和使用Docker存储卷 # 创建一个名为my_volume的Docker存储卷 docker volume create my_volume# 运行一个容器并将my_volume卷挂载到容器的/mnt/data目录 docker run -d --name container_with_volume -v my_volume:/mnt/data nginx在上面的例子中我们创建了一个名为my_volume的Docker存储卷并将其挂载到了运行的容器container_with_volume的/mnt/data目录。任何写入/mnt/data目录的数据都将持久化保存在my_volume卷中。 # 在另一个容器中挂载相同的my_volume卷并查看其中的数据 docker run -it --name container_with_volume_2 -v my_volume:/mnt/data busybox ls /mnt/data 总结 Docker网络是连接容器之间和容器与主机之间的重要机制。桥接网络适用于单个主机上的容器通信而覆盖网络适用于跨主机的容器通信。Docker存储卷提供了持久化数据的解决方案允许容器之间和容器与主机之间共享数据。这些功能使得Docker成为一种强大的容器化解决方案使得应用程序的开发、部署和扩展变得更加灵活和高效。
http://www.w-s-a.com/news/294404/

相关文章:

  • 长春火车站是哪个站做微商哪个网站有客源
  • 亚马逊培训费用一般多少seo专业培训课程
  • 做推文封面图网站南宁高端网站建设
  • 天津网站搜索排名做电影免费ppt模板下载网站
  • 襄樊最好网站建设价格网站建设与设计 毕业设计
  • 网站推广广告词大全集网站建设相对路径
  • 甘肃省铁路投资建设集团有限公司网站域名怎么实名认证
  • 企业网站建设的层次返利网站建设
  • 竞价单页网站制作中小企业网站建设问题
  • 响应式网站源码学校网站制作多少钱
  • 营销型网站建设需要懂什么网站建站四件套是什么
  • 廊坊哪里有制作手机网站的区块链开发语言
  • 找建设项目的网站装企工长网站开发
  • 戴尔网站建设成功方正网站制作
  • 怎么买网站域名wordpress 视频站模版
  • 厦门官网建设公司杨和关键词优化
  • 怎么做网约车seo自动优化软件下载
  • 遵义市住房和城乡建设局官方网站网站备案 自己的服务器
  • 分销系统价格多少北京网站优化平台
  • 怎样做旅游公司的网站泉州网站建设方案优化
  • 手机网站页面范例个人网站做淘宝客违规
  • 做一套网站开发多少钱SEO做得最好的网站
  • 咸宁做网站的公司那家便宜福建建设注册管理中心网站
  • 网站建设工作汇报黑科技广告推广神器
  • 淘宝做首页热点的什么网站徐州建设安全监督网站
  • 正规的镇江网站建设广州有什么好玩的东西
  • 丹阳网站设计公司网站开发 0755
  • 百度网页版浏览器网址找文网优化的技术团队
  • 信息网站怎么做做儿童网站赚钱吗
  • 帝国cms 网站迁移个人网站备案备注